React

Using Zod with React hook form using typescript

Forms are an essential part of web development, and React provides powerful tools for managing them efficiently. However, as forms grow in complexity, managing validation, state, and user interaction becomes increasingly challen…

How to use the form plugin in Tailwind CSS

Tailwind CSS, known for its utility-first approach, becomes even more powerful with plugins. In this guide, we’ll explore the tailwindcss/forms plugin, specifically designed to streamline the styling of form elements. Follow al…

How to Build Your Own React Hooks: A Step-by-Step Guide

1. Introduction In React, custom hooks are a powerful way to encapsulate logic and make it reusable across different components. They allow developers to extract and share stateful logic, promoting code organization and reusabi…

Demystifying the React useCallback Hook

1. Introduction React, being a declarative and efficient JavaScript library, provides developers with various tools to build performant and maintainable applications. One such tool is the useCallback hook, designed to optimize…

Differences between Functional Components and Class Components

React components are the building blocks of a React application, defining the UI elements and encapsulating their behavior. Two primary types of components exist in React: class components and functional components. In this blog…

Load More
That is All